Negotiation Skills - Turning Disagreement Into Agreement

Businesses today are always looking for way to improve their bottom line and individuals looking to save money. An extremely effective way of achieving this is having the ability to Negotiate effectively.

Negotiation is fast becoming one of the most needed management skills of today’s businesses, and done effectively can save business £1000's through effective contract negotiations, negotiating with suppliers or negotiating with peers or colleagues.

The idea behind Negotiation is coming to an agreement with another person or a group of people to come to a solution that is suitable for both people. Doing this off the cuff can be difficult, preparation is a must and having a process or methodology to follow will also help.

This course looks at the skills, behaviours and tactics necessary to get to this win win situation. We'll cover topics such as:

· What is Negotiation?

· Why Negotiate

· Applying a methodology to Negotiation

· Preparing to Negotiate

· Carrying out the negotiation

· Dealing with set backs

· Using these skills to manage conflict
